Crispy, delicious, easy, Parmesan Oven Fried Chicken Thigh Recipe

I made these parmesan oven fried chicken thighs in almost the same way that I make my parmesan potatoes side dish.

First, make the seasoning mixture.

Combine everything in a bowl really well. Be sure that your bowl is big enough to dip the chicken thighs in!

Then, prepare to assemble your breaded chicken.

Melt the butter in a microwave save dish. Dip your chicken thighs into the melted butter. Put the chicken in the seasoning mixture. Be sure to cover all sides of the chicken in the seasoning.

Last, put the chicken in a casserole dish SKIN DOWN.

Bake for 30 minutes on 400 degrees. After 30 minutes, flip the chicken and bake for an additional 30 minutes.
